Frequently Asked Questions (FAQs)
What types of batteries do manufacturers typically produce?
Battery manufacturers often produce a variety of batteries, including lithium-ion, lead-acid, nickel-metal hydride, and alkaline batteries. Each type serves different applications, from powering electric vehicles and smartphones to providing backup energy for homes and businesses.
How are batteries tested for quality and safety?
Batteries undergo rigorous testing processes, including performance, safety, and lifespan assessments. Manufacturers conduct tests for temperature stability, charge cycles, and short circuit scenarios to ensure that their products meet industry standards and safety regulations.
What are the environmental impacts of battery manufacturing?
Battery manufacturing can have environmental impacts, including resource extraction and waste generation. However, many manufacturers are adopting sustainable practices, such as recycling programs and using eco-friendly materials, to minimize their footprint and enhance sustainability.
How long does it take to manufacture batteries?
The manufacturing process for batteries can vary depending on the type and scale of production. Generally, it can take anywhere from a few days to several weeks, including assembly, testing, and quality control before the batteries are ready for distribution.
What innovations are currently shaping the battery manufacturing industry?
The battery manufacturing industry is seeing innovations like solid-state batteries, which offer higher energy density and safety, and advancements in recycling technologies. Additionally, improvements in automation and AI are streamlining production processes, enhancing efficiency and reducing costs.
